The most common garage door repairs typically involve broken springs, which are under high tension and can wear out after about 10,000 cycles. Other frequent issues include malfunctioning openers, snapped cables, off-track rollers, and worn-out weather seals. A broken spring is the most prevalent problem, as it prevents the door from lifting properly and can be dangerous to replace without professional help. Sensor misalignment is also common, often causing the door to reverse unexpectedly. Homeowners insurance typically covers garage door repair only if the damage is caused by a covered peril, such as a fire, storm, vehicle impact, or vandalism. Standard policies generally exclude wear and tear, rust, or mechanical failure. If your garage door is damaged by a sudden, accidental event, your policy's dwelling coverage may pay for the repair, minus your deductible. No, Home Depot does not typically offer direct garage door repair services. Home Depot sells garage doors and openers, but they generally subcontract installation and repair work to third-party contractors. This means service quality and availability can vary.
